How can organizations ensure that the implementation of AI and machine learning technologies to track employee engagement and customer experience metrics is done in an ethical and unbiased manner, while still achieving the desired outcomes of predicting future trends and making proactive improvements?
Organizations can ensure ethical and unbiased implementation of AI and machine learning technologies by establishing clear guidelines and protocols for data collection and analysis. This includes ensuring transparency in the decision-making process and regularly auditing the algorithms to identify and address any biases. Additionally, organizations should prioritize diversity and inclusion in their data sets to prevent skewed results. Regularly seeking feedback from employees and customers can also help ensure that the technology is being used in a responsible and ethical manner.
